Output 8b1263892271e8537cebea4d5e8cb567b4eccce0c63debb1334bbae891e66957:1

value
2155400214
script pubkey
OP_0 OP_PUSHBYTES_20 e371e608264463ecb012ffc456c30419f92ed2c0
address
tb1qudc7vzpxg337evqjllz9dscyr8uja5kqfww0zc
transaction
8b1263892271e8537cebea4d5e8cb567b4eccce0c63debb1334bbae891e66957
confirmations
34122
spent
true